The Impact of Screen Brightness on Battery Life

Most vape devices today come equipped with OLED or LED screens that display crucial information like battery life, wattage settings, and even temperature controls. မည်မှျပင်, the brighter these screens are set, the more energy they consume from the device’s battery. This can lead to a notable decrease in the overall battery lifespan, especially for users who tend to keep their screens at maximum brightness.

Screen brightness directly influences how quickly the battery drains. When the screen is set to a lower brightness level, users may notice a significant improvement in battery life. ဥပမာအားဖြင့်, lowering the brightness by just 50% can extend usage time by hours, particularly during lengthy vaping sessions.

Recommendations for Optimizing Screen Settings

For vapers looking to maximize battery life, several strategies can be employed. Firstly, users should assess their screen brightness settings and consider reducing them to the lowest comfortable level. Utilizing features such as auto-dimming can also enhance battery efficiency by adjusting brightness based on ambient light conditions.

ထို့အပြင်, taking advantage of the sleep mode function when the device is not in use can drastically save battery power. This feature allows the screen to turn off after a period of inactivity, ensuring that energy consumption is minimized without sacrificing convenience.
